Driving Forces and Opportunities in the Growing Zambia Cholera Vaccines Market

 

Zambia Cholera Vaccines Market


The Zambia cholera vaccines market is experiencing significant growth driven by the country's efforts to combat cholera outbreaks and improve public health. Cholera, a highly contagious diarrheal disease spread through contaminated water and food, poses a significant health threat in Zambia, particularly during the rainy season when flooding and poor sanitation exacerbate the spread of the disease. Vaccination campaigns have become a critical component of Zambia's strategy to prevent and control cholera outbreaks.

 

The global Zambia Cholera Vaccines Market is estimated to be valued at US$ 4.25 Mn in 2024 and is expected to exhibit a CAGR of 14.2% over the forecast period 2024 to 2031, as highlighted in a new report published by Coherent Market Insights.

 

One of the primary drivers of market growth is the increasing awareness among healthcare authorities and the general population about the importance of cholera vaccination. Recognizing the devastating impact of cholera on communities and the economy, the Zambian government has intensified efforts to promote vaccination as a preventive measure against cholera. Vaccination campaigns targeting high-risk populations in urban and peri-urban areas have contributed to increased vaccine uptake and market demand.

 

Moreover, partnerships between the Zambian government, international organizations, and vaccine manufacturers have facilitated access to cholera vaccines in the country. Collaborative efforts aimed at improving vaccine distribution channels, strengthening cold chain logistics, and providing training to healthcare workers have enhanced the availability and accessibility of cholera vaccines across Zambia.

 

Furthermore, the adoption of oral cholera vaccines (OCVs) has gained momentum in Zambia due to their ease of administration and effectiveness in preventing cholera infection. OCVs offer advantages such as rapid immunity development, reduced healthcare costs associated with hospitalization and treatment, and improved coverage in mass vaccination campaigns, making them a preferred choice for cholera prevention in Zambia.

 

However, challenges such as vaccine supply constraints, logistical hurdles in reaching remote and underserved areas, and vaccine hesitancy among certain population groups may hinder market growth. Additionally, sustaining vaccination efforts beyond outbreak responses and integrating cholera vaccination into routine immunization schedules pose implementation challenges for healthcare authorities.

 

Overall, the Zambia cholera vaccines market presents opportunities for vaccine manufacturers, distributors, and healthcare stakeholders to collaborate in addressing the country's cholera burden and improving public health outcomes. With ongoing efforts to strengthen vaccination programs, raise awareness about cholera prevention, and enhance healthcare infrastructure, the market is poised for continued growth in Zambia.
